Raila Scores Major Win

[ad_1] Raila has won a major milestone in the national assembly after the speaker Justin Muturi sided with him on the route that the BBI report should take. Reports from the Daily Nation on Monday, December 2, that the speaker of the National Assembly ruled out the possibility of the report being subjected to debate by the members and instead opted for it to be judged on the court of public opinion. Speaking at a church fundraising meeting in Uriri constituency in Migori county where he had been hosted by area leaders, Muturi reiterated the idea that Kenyans needed to read the BBI report and decide on how to go about it from then on.
